  • Applications

    Dicyclohexylcarbodiimide (CAS 538-75-0) is primarily used as a coupling reagent for amide bond formation in peptide synthesis, notably in solution-phase strategies; it activates carboxylic acids to form reactive O-acylisourea intermediates that enable ester and amide coupling; typical applications include pharmaceutical intermediate and natural product synthesis, polymer chemistry for polyamide formation or polymer functionalization, and coatings, inks, or adhesives where covalent linkage via amide or ester bonds is desirable; overall, it serves as a coupling reagent in organic synthesis, with use subject to local regulations and formulation limits.
